I really enjoy this soup with a side of crusty bread for dipping. The linguica is key to the flavoring of the soup as is the chicken stock and the kale some texture to the soup as well as color. This is pretty versatile and I can imagine putting other ingredients into it as well but today I went with linguica, kale, potato, onion, and white kidney beans.
